I was born with a very rare genetic condition called "Mild Androgen Insensitivity Syndrome".

Google it as I can't post links.

It's a hormonal condition where the body produces high levels of Testosterone and Luetinising hormone but the body is insensitive to the testosterone it produces. It's very complicated to explain.

As a young lad I was very skinny and couldn't maintain erection, so took high doses of testosterone (anabolic steroid) for 9 months in 2004.

On the testosterone my erections were very powerful and very frequent. But when I came off I became impotent. The dr's told me that it was psychological because my testosterone was higher than normal.

In 2010 I started investigating my blood test results and in 2011 a guy on a mens health forum who had the same condition saw my blood test results and helped me out. God bless him I will never forget him.

I've had 24 blood tests from 2010 up to now all of them indicating that I have this condition. But every single time I'm about to get hormone treatment; the blood test results come back normal and so the endocrinologists on the NHS refuse to treat me.

I don't know why this happens but it does. I have seen 5 NHS endocrinologists.

I've also been an alcoholic since 2005 because of this but am trying to get help for that.

Hi MaisGuy,

Are you looking for a correct diagnosis? Or ultimately, potency? =)

If a diagnosis is what you're looking for, I think a genetic test is the best way to go with MAIS. A blood test isn't very sensitive, especially if you've only got the mild form. Once you have the results of the genetic test, I'm sure endocrinologists can't say no.
